Common Dolphin

The Common Dolphin is 7 to 8 feet long, weighs 180 lbs, swims at more than 40 mph and has a life span of around 25 years. The dorsal fin is recurved and halfway along its back. The lateral fins are of medium size. It has a prominent, beaky nose with a dark grey to brown back.

The underside is pale grey to light yellow, and sometimes with tinges of pink. It looks as though it has a saddle on its back, hence the American name “Saddle Back Dolphin”. This dolphin feeds on about 10lb of sprats, sardines & herrings daily. There are around 200 in the bay of Gibraltar.
